Cracking the Code: Pre-Certification and Cutting Costs
Okay, so here’s the deal. Usually, when you want to connect some fancy new “Internet of Things” device to a cellular network, it’s a total certification nightmare. We’re talking reams of paperwork, endless testing, and enough red tape to strangle a small business. Think of it like trying to get your vintage Vespa street legal – a serious hassle involving visits to different Departments and agencies, each one making you wonder about whether you should just chuck the thing and buy a cheap scooter off Craigslist. That’s where Airgain’s “end-device certified” modem swoops in to save the day.
Basically, they’ve already done all that tedious testing and certification jazz on the *modem itself*. This means that if you’re a manufacturer building, say, a fleet of smart water meters, you don’t have to put your entire product through that certification ringer. Seriously, what a headache, am I right? This cuts down development time *and* costs which is seriously a win-win when bringing IoT solutions to the market. It’s like finding a shortcut through a notoriously congested highway during the holidays: pure bliss, allowing one to focus more on getting those Black Friday deals.
Now, I know what you’re thinking: “Mia, is this just some marketing mumbo jumbo?” Possibly. But here’s the kicker: Airgain claims their RF engineering and validated software are all baked right into the modem. This standardization through things like a twenty-pin connector across the NimbeLink family not only streamlines compatibility, but also acts to reduce the risks typically associated with IoT product development. Ultimately, it lets companies focus on their core strengths while avoiding excessive expenses. The less you spend in the initial development phase, the better. This pre-certification promises to shrink time in the R&D lab, and increase the dollars on the ROI. And that, my friends, is music to a penny-pincher’s ears.
Cat 1 bis: The Sensible Speedster
So, what’s with the “Cat 1 bis” business anyway? Is it some new breed of feline trained to sniff out bargains? Sadly, no. In the context of this discussion, “Cat 1 bis” refers to a specific flavour of LTE (Long-Term Evolution) tech – basically fancy talk for how IoT devices connect to cellular networks. While it is not exactly the fastest out there (we’re not talking fiber optic speed here), Cat 1 bis strikes a pretty good balance between speed, power consumption, and, most importantly, COST.
Think of it this way: Cat 4 is like a Ferrari, super fast and super expensive, suitable for applications that need rapid throughput. Then we have Cat M1, which is more like a fuel-efficient hybrid, offering good performance but at a lower bandwidth. In comparison, Cat 1 bis might be the reliable sedan: not flashy, but it gets the job done without guzzling gas or emptying your wallet. The technology meets the needs of many industrial IoT projects, like remote sensors, that do not require huge bandwidth to transmit the data it gathers.
For industrial applications like asset tracking, smart metering and remote monitoring, it’s kinda perfect. The lower bandwidth means you’re not paying through the nose for data, which is a huge advantage when you’re dealing with thousands or even millions of devices. Plus, Cat 1 bis offers good coverage and mobility, making it a solid choice even in areas with spotty networks or for devices that are constantly on the move. This technology supports wide variety of services like GNSS and dual SIMs adds even greater levels of coverage at lower prices than more complex offerings.
This shows Airgain is thinking smart about the market, prioritizing practical solutions over sheer speed and flash. You know I’m all about that sensible spending!
Teaming Up and Taking Over: The Ecosystem Advantage
Now, no tech company operates in a vacuum (unless they’re hiding some seriously shady secrets!). Airgain knows this, so they’ve been busy forging alliances to expand their reach. Their partnership with Techship, a global distributor, is designed to get these modems into the hands of companies across the US and Europe. Think of it as Airgain enlisting a super-efficient shipping and logistics team to get their product out faster and cheaper. Speeding up time to market also ensures businesses have every advantage when building their customer base.
But it’s not just about distribution. Airgain also offers a whole ecosystem of related products and services through their AirgainConnect® platform. This includes custom cellular IoT solutions, development kits, SIM cards, and even IoT data plans! This centralized platform lets customers manage their deployments more easily. The AirgainConnect® AC-HPUE™ Vehicle Networking Applications, designed for vehicle operations, further demonstrates their focus on tailored solutions within the vast IoT landscape. To put simply, Airgain isn’t just dropping a product and running. They are trying to be an all-in-one provider.
